This work proposes a new adaptive approach to the soft decision decoding of the so-called combined Chase-GMD class of algorithms (CGA). A reliability threshold is used to match the decoding performance to the channel conditions. As a result, a significant reduction in decoding complexity can be achieved by reducing the number of required algebraic decodings. The proposed adaptive application can achieve the upper performance limit of the CGA with significant complexity reduction.
